Market Overview (20 Oct – 24 Oct)
The main Bulgarian index SOFIX decreased this week by 0.09% to 1073.01 points. The broad index BGBX40 decreased this week by 0.29% to 193.17 points and BGREIT decreased this week to 228.64 points, down by 0.14%.
Corporate News
Hydraulic Elements and Systems (HES) – reported Q3 results. The revenues grew 8% to BGN 61mln. In the same time, OPEX grew 7% to BGN 56.7mln. While they expected the cyclical nature to affect sales negatively as Q3 is generally a slower quarter, there is a clear upward trend in the last 4 quarters. Gross profit grew 21.9% to BGN 4.1mln.

Stara Planina Hold (SPH) – announced sales for the 9 months of 2025, which increase 0.67% to BGN 198mln. The contributors for that were the largest companies M+S Hydraulic AD, whose sales grew 2.14% to BGN 104.6mln and Hydraulic Elements and Systems, with sales growing over 8% to BGN 61mln. The remaining companies – Elhim Iskra AD marked a sales decline of 14.5% to BGN 22.3mln and Bulgarian Rose, marking a decline of 7.32% to BGN 3.5mln. The estimate is to have even more positive 10th month with total sales reaching BGN 223.7mln.

Sirma Group (SGH) announced that considering the latest trend for increased demand for consulting for IT systems architecture, networks, cybersecurity and information technology, the company has registered a subsidiary in Dubai, UAE, headquartered at the Dubai World Trade Center, Sheikh Rashid Tower. The company expects to attract additional clients beyond its traditional European oriented markets.

Herti AD (HERT) announced Q3 results, where sales grew 9.5% to BGN 57.6mln. In the same time, OPEX grew 12.3% to BGN 53.1mln, which affected the profitability and as a result Net Profit dropped 25.3% to BGN 4.7mln.

TEC Maritsa 3 AD (MR3) – announced results for Q3. Sales dropped marginally to BGN 23.4mln. In the same time OPEX dropped significantly from BGN 49mln to BGN 26.5mln, which helped decreased the massive loss in Q3 2024 of BGN 22.5mln to a loss of BGN 4.3mln now. The massive decrease in OPEX is from a decrease in the account of Other operational expenses, which drops from BGN 22.8mln to BGN 1.5mln, but there is no disclosure what stays behind it.

ITF Group (ITF) announced that they have made an interest payment of BGN 254 thousand under their bond issue with ISIN BG2100009245.

EMKA (EMKA) announced results for Q3. Sales increased 3% to BGN 126.8mln. In the same time, OPEX increased by 4.6% to BGN 119mln, which resulted in Net Profit dropping from BGN 8.2mln to BGN 7.7mln.
